Ranexa (ranolazine)

Ranexa (ranolazine) is an anti-anginal medication prescribed to treat chronic angina.

Susvimo (ranibizumab injection)

Susvimo (ranibizumab injection) is a v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) inhibitor indicated for the treatment of patients with Neovascular (wet) Age-related Macular Degeneration (AMD) who have previously responded to at least two intravitreal injections of a VEGF inhibitor.

Raplon (rapacuronium)

Raplon (rapacuronium bromide) for injection is a nondepolarizing neuromuscular blocking agent used as an adjunct to general anesthesia to facilitate tracheal intubation, and to provide skeletal muscle relaxation during surgical procedures. The brand name Raplon is discontinued, but generic versions may be available.

Rapaflo Capsules (silodosin capsules)

Rapaflo (silodosin) is an alpha-adrenergic blocker used to improve urination in men with benign prostatic hyperplasia (enlarged prostate).

Rapamune (sirolimus)

Rapamune (sirolimus) is an immunosuppressive agent used to prevent your body from rejecting a transplanted kidney. Rapamune is sometimes used in a combination treatment with cyclosporine and a steroid medicine such as prednisone.

Ultomiris (ravulizumab-cwvz injection)

Ultomiris (ravulizumab-cwvz) is a complement inhibitor indicated for the treatment of adult patients with paroxysmal nocturnal hemoglobinuria (PNH).

Rebetol (ribavirin)

Rebetol (ribavirin) is an antiviral medication used together with an interferon alfa product (such as Peg-Intron or Intron A) to treat chronic hepatitis C. Some versions of Rebetol are available in generic form.

Rebetron (rebetol and intron a combination therapy)

Rebetron (rebetol and intron a combination therapy) is an antiviral medication combination used to treat chronic hepatitis C. These medications must be used together. Rebetron may be available in generic form.

Reclast (zoledronic acid injection)

Reclast (zoledronic acid) is a bisphosphonate used to treat Paget's disease, high blood levels of calcium caused by cancer (hypercalcemia of malignancy, multiple myeloma (a type of bone marrow cancer) or cancer that has spread from elsewhere in the body to the bone, to treat or prevent osteoporosis in postmenopausal women, and to increase bone mass in men with osteoporosis. Reclast is also used to treat or prevent osteoporosis in people who will be taking certain steroid medicines for 12 months or longer.
